Abstract
A matched asymptotic expansion is used to give a formal derivation of a number of systems of model equations for the evolution of interfacial waves subject to capillarity. For one of these systems, approximate solitary waves are found numerically, and the solutions are compared to the Benjamin equation which arises in the special case of one-way propagation.
